About This Item

Annapolis: Crecy Publishing Ltd. Fine in Fine dust jacket. 1994. Revised & Updated Edition. Hardcover. 0947554408 . N.p.: Crecy Books Limited, (1994). Revised & Updated Edition, first published by William Kimber in 1976. Large 8vo. 271pp, Index. Maps and photographs. Blue boards. Fine condition in fine dj (like new). During 1942 to 1944 the H.M.S. Petard sung the submarines, one German, one Italian, one Japanese, each "sinking was the scene of a fierce struggle on the surface with many casualties…Their heroism made a major contribution towards the defeat of the Atlantic U-boat packs in 1943." ISBN 0947554408; Illustrated; Large 8vo 9" - 10" tall; 271 pages .
